What they do

A Facilities Specialist or Coordinator is in charge of building and equipment maintenance, building security systems, emergency plans, often for specific buildings only. May be involved in planning of new facilities. Acts as contact person between employees and outside contractors.

Why you'll love this position: The facility operations specialist performs routine entry-level maintenance, renovation, and repair functions at department facilities and buildings. This position will support and coordinate across several facilities. Responsibilities are performed under direct supervision. MoDOT will bring candidates onto the team as entry-level, intermediate, or senior level, based on your skills and experience. This opening is for one of our

CAREER-LADDER

positions which offers the opportunity for career advancement without having to participate in the competitive selection interview process. As you continue to learn, acquire new skills, and gain experience, you can be promoted to a higher-level position.

Responsibilities - What you'll do Performs routine maintenance to building interiors and plumbing, electrical, heating, and air conditioning system. Assists with complex building repairs and renovations. Builds and assembles cabinets, shelving, counter tops, bookcases, tables and baseboards; moves and assembles furniture and partitions. Performs outdoor maintenance such as landscaping, mowing, and snow removal. May install and service liquid chlorine and salt brine pumps at salt buildings. Qualifications - All you need for success Minimum Qualifications High school diploma or GED/HiSET. Two years equivalent combination of post-secondary education and experience in a building repair and maintenance field such as carpentry, electrical wiring, facilities operation and management, HVAC, or related. Successful completion of a work simulation examination and a medical-physical examination.

Special Working Conditions:

Job may require occasional, statewide, overnight, travel. Job requires heavy physical exertion and effort. Job requires exposure to physical hazards, health and safety risks, and/or adverse or otherwise undesirable characteristics in the environment. Job may require operation of vehicles to plow snow and spread ice control materials.
